Liberty pulls away from Presbyterian 77-67

Jan 8, 2010 - 2:54 AM CLINTON, S.C.(AP) -- Kyle Ohman tied his season high with 23 points and Evan Gordon scored 22 to lead Liberty to a 77-67 victory over Presbyterian on Thursday night.

The Flames (8-8, 3-1 Big South Conference) handed the Blue Hose (2-15, 0-5) their 10th straight loss.

Presbyterian shot 55.8 percent from the field (29-for-52), including 6-for-14 from 3-point range, while Liberty shot 55.1 percent (27-for-49), 9-for-20 from long range.

The Flames had the advantage at the foul line, hitting 14-for-17 while the Blue Hose were just 3-for-9.

Liberty led by 11 in the first half before Presbyterian cut it to one. The Flames built a 41-32 halftime lead and the Blue Hose could get no closer than eight in the second half.

Chase Holmes led Presbyterian with 19 points and Travis Smith had a career-high 18 points while grabbing six rebounds. Khalid Mutakabbir chipped in 12 points.
